Yes — rust-docs-mcp-server passed AgentSkillsHub's rule-based security scan with no dangerous patterns detected. As with any third-party skill, confirm what credentials it requests before production use.

What it is: 🦀 Prevents outdated Rust code suggestions from AI assistants. This MCP server fetches current crate docs, uses embeddings/LLMs, and provides accurate context via a tool call.

No dangerous patterns were detected: no credential exfiltration, no obfuscated downloads, no sandbox-escape attempts, no prompt-injection markers.
